Sonjira wrote:

Does anyone know the exact number or name of that piece? I have one or two of those doors, but I've never used them cause I couldn't figure out how I was supposed to prop them up.

Yes, the door is 30223 Door 1 x 5 x 7 1/2 Stockade and the hinge is 3581 Brick, Modified 1 x 1 x 2 with Shutter Holder.

I am going to see about using some tricky building with hinges and some SNOT techniques to see if I can get the door to hinge without using the specific piece. This is the LEGO System, it has to be possible (I hope).

EDIT: I figured it out... at least one way to do it. I was originally trying to make it hinge without doing anything to the front of the door (leaving it as it originally looked). However, adding the hinges on the back only allowed the door to open in, and I didn't want that. So, I put the hinges on the front, and it works well:

http://bricksafe.com/files/rioforce/Brickfilming/Doors.jpg

I had to add these black bricks to the back of the door (which should be removed if the door is open) to prevent being able to see through the gaps in the sides of the doors.

Are you controlling how the shots look, like camera angles and lighting? If so, be sure to always keep cinematography in mind. The rule of thirds, 180 degree rule, use proper lighting techniques (like rim lighting and the 3-point lighting technique). Doing a little research on cinematography can go a long way.

Sorry for asking a ton of off topic questions, but how do you put an Image in to a Signature?

First, you have to upload an image to an image sharing site. Imgur, for example, is great because you do not need an account. You then need to copy the link and use BBCode to insert it into your signature. For example: [img]link[/img]
